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我的 iphone 项目中有 3000 个小型音频文件。文件大小通常在 1kb 到 50kb 之间。我将所有文件复制到一个目录,我可以播放它们。要减小项目规模,我应该怎么做?将文件压缩为 zip 文件然后在 iphone 上解压缩以进行首次运行怎么样?有没有办法将所有这些文件组合起来并从一个文件中播放?什么是理想的解决方案?
如果您的文件是 mp3,则几乎不可能通过压缩它们来使它们变小。事实上,mp3 是一种可以让您获得非常高的压缩率的格式。
您可以做的是减少编码,您可以获得可观的收益。例如,如果您的文件是 256kbps,您可以转到 192 或 128……另一个可以提供巨大优势的选项是将文件转换为单声道音频文件。
我并不是说所有这些都可以为您的应用程序明智地完成,它们只是选项。
无论如何,我对 20MB 不会太担心,您当然可以将所有这些文件保存在应用程序的资源目录中。